问题的提出:

开平区的资源WINDOWS 2008 R2服务器挂了一个存储器,划分为两个区,每个区是3TB的空间,目前资源保存在其中一个分区上,暂叫作G盘,G盘现在保存了资源1TB左右,因还有其它东西存储,还剩下空间不足300GB,管理员提出要分布式保存资源,比如磁盘H划分给我们使用,可以使用2TB的空间。

问题解析:

现在的磁盘需要保存的目录包括:Material ,Thumbs,Preview,PaperPng,PaperParsed,PaperPrimive,M3U8 等几个,最大的是Material和Preview和M3U8

最简单的办法是把Preview和M3U8划分到磁盘H,把Material 保存到G盘,这样通过

mount -t cifs -o username='Administrator',password='*****' //10.174.192.189/down  /usr/local/tomcat7/webapps/dsideal_yy/html/down 

这样的办法执行多次,把不同的磁盘分区G 和H 上的上述几个目录,分别 mount到 /usr/local/tomcat7/webapps/dsideal_yy/html/down 下不同的目录,基本上可以解决开平的问题。

这样做的方法,需要拷贝资源到不同的分区,一般需要停止服务才行。在周五晚上开始,需要在周一早上恢复服务。可以实现两个分区的磁盘平均分布。

注意:

1、需要在一个时间做一个测试,把一个大目录拷贝从一个区到另一个区,测试下拷贝速度,好评估下从周五晚上到周一早上是不是能完成。

2、需要修改一个处理程序,因为它需要知道WINDOWS中哪个目录在哪个磁盘下!!!!

深入思考:

如果不只两块磁盘呢?也可以考虑使用Linux软链接的办法,

ln -s /usr/local/mnt1/00   /usr/local/tomcat7/webapps/dsideal_yy/html/down/Material/00

ln -s /usr/local/mnt1/01   /usr/local/tomcat7/webapps/dsideal_yy/html/down/Material/01

ln -s /usr/local/mnt1/02   /usr/local/tomcat7/webapps/dsideal_yy/html/down/Material/02

这样的话,有几块盘就mount到/usr/local/mnt-n即可,还可以把Material拆开,理论上是可行的,但现实中用户提供多块磁盘的机会应该也不多,只是做为头脑风暴思考一下即可,有第一种方案就完全可行了。

开平区教育局资源分布式存储解决方案相关推荐

  1. 分布式存储解决方案zData

    云和大数据时代的到来导致各行各业数据量的爆发,面对业务数据的日益剧增,企业的IT系统在性能.稳定性和扩展性等方面都面临前所未有的巨大挑战.如何有效应对云和大数据的浪潮去拥抱变化,成为企业迫切面临的问题 ...

  2. 最新分布式存储解决方案zData将于闪存论坛上正式发布!

    中国闪存论坛将于10月23日(明天)在悠唐皇冠假日酒店举行!云和恩墨将作为参展商参加此次大会,欢迎大家前去展台交流!同时,我们将正式推出最新的基于软件定义存储及闪存技术的分布式存储解决方案-zData ...

  3. 【Android 插件化】Hook 插件化框架 ( 从源码角度分析加载资源流程 | Hook 点选择 | 资源冲突解决方案 )

    Android 插件化系列文章目录 [Android 插件化]插件化简介 ( 组件化与插件化 ) [Android 插件化]插件化原理 ( JVM 内存数据 | 类加载流程 ) [Android 插件 ...

  4. F5 Networks数据中心资源整合解决方案

    数据中心一直是重要的企业资产,也是IT用以保护.优化和发展业务的战略性重点机构.但是,传统数据中心正在消耗大量的成本.能源和空间,而且日益膨胀.同时,传统数据中心的应用部署都采用烟囱式架构,每一个应用 ...

  5. maven-replacer-plugin 静态资源版本号解决方案(css/js等)

    maven-replacer-plugin 静态资源版本号解决方案(css/js等) 参考文章: (1)maven-replacer-plugin 静态资源版本号解决方案(css/js等) (2)ht ...

  6. 戴尔 PowerEdge 14G 加速分布式存储解决方案 zData 提升性能

    新品问世 2017年7月12日,英特尔发布基于 Skylake 架构的新款"至强"可扩展处理器,被称作"业界十年来在平台技术上的最大进步".随后在北京国贸大饭店 ...

  7. Thymeleaf——访问静态资源(static)解决方案

    官方文档 https://www.thymeleaf.org/doc/tutorials/3.0/usingthymeleaf.html#server-root-relative-urls 解决方案 ...

  8. Nginx实现 内网访问外网https页面资源的解决方案

    项目场景: 在开发过程中,有遇到在内网环境下 需要访问外网 https页面.遇到这个需求也是比较不好做.经过查询资料和调试最终完成功能. 问题描述 解决思路 : 通过 nginx 反向代理来实现 原因 ...

  9. UG许可资源优化解决方案-许可不够用,解决UG盗版,UG许可监控,UG律师函

    背景: 随着业务的增多,用户对UG软件许可的需求量也在增加,导致当前的许可数量满足不了用户的日常使用,造成用户经常抱怨无许可,完成不了日常工作,降低用户工作效率,要求新购UG许可.久而久之,用户就会使 ...

最新文章

  1. 蓝色起源载人火箭7月首飞,贝索斯即将实现儿时愿望
  2. 深度学习100问:什么是深监督(Deep Supervision)?
  3. STM32 电机教程 33 - 无刷电机无感控制快速实现
  4. Wcf 接收对http://*.*.*.*的的 HTTP 响应时发生错误... 的解决方法
  5. python程序控制结构_python程序控制结构
  6. 妲己机器人需要什么条件才能使用_estar零封YTG:平头哥快乐电竞,只有妲己没亚瑟,差评...
  7. prim算法_图的生成树之最小生成树(Prim)
  8. 用eclipse制作简单网页
  9. 拖链电缆 机器人电缆_展商推介丨广州兰普电缆提供销售高柔拖链电缆、机器人电缆、控制软电缆及信号屏蔽电缆...
  10. 软件测试 (5) 数据库语句
  11. 奋斗者——一个高级咨询师是怎样炼成的
  12. Python爱浏览器,但浏览器不爱它:如何让Python运行在浏览器上
  13. python 日期时间处理_如何使用Python处理日期和时间
  14. Java--JAVA_HOME环境变量的配置
  15. 如何改typecho主题头像_一个比较免费又漂亮的typecho主题-Akina for Typecho
  16. 基于Python实现的费诺编码
  17. 记录一次微信开发者工具打不开的坑
  18. 数据结构(python) —— 【29: 贪心算法之换钱问题】
  19. 军犬舆情:全流程服务打造舆情管理闭环
  20. Kali WIndows 漏洞利用基础篇 (探索目标主机漏洞)

热门文章

  1. web开发——Flask框架
  2. unubtu16.04解决etc文件误改导致无法使用sudo等指令问题
  3. foreach的 多种用法
  4. 在CentOS上搭建PHP服务器环境(可用)
  5. 链接详解--共享库命名
  6. MongoDB Replication
  7. .net开发笔记(十三) Winform常用开发模式第一篇
  8. 程序员必须知道的15件事(转)
  9. 看到go语言简介想到的
  10. 手把手教你用Python的NumPy包处理数据